About Arvind K. Singh Chandel
Arvind K. Singh Chandel is a scholar working on Molecular Medicine, Library and Information Sciences and Surfaces, Coatings and Films, having authored 47 papers that have together received 2.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Hydrogels: synthesis, properties, applications (14 papers), Polymer Surface Interaction Studies (7 papers), Library Collection Development and Digital Resources (5 papers), biodegradable polymer synthesis and properties (5 papers), Advanced Drug Delivery Systems (4 papers), Membrane Separation Technologies (4 papers), Library Science and Information Literacy (4 papers) and Advanced Polymer Synthesis and Characterization (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Molecular Medicine (293 citations), Pharmaceutical Science (295 citations) and Biomaterials (526 citations). Arvind K. Singh Chandel has collaborated with scholars based in India, Japan and Israel. Frequent co-authors include Bhingaradiya Nutan, Suresh K. Jewrajka, Dixit V. Bhalani, Avinash Kumar, Amarnath Mishra, Abhijit Dey, Uttpal Anand, José Manuel Pérez de la Lastra, Jaspreet Kaur Dhanjal and Ramesh Kandimalla.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Hazardous Materials, Chemical Engineering Journal and ACS Applied Materials & Interfaces.
